11.15.12
Innospec has increased its non-binding proposal to acquire all outstanding shares of common stock of TPC Group at an all-cash purchase price of $47.50 per share. The offer continues to be supported by investment funds affiliated with Blackstone Capital Partners VI, L.P. (Blackstone), which will provide equity financing for the transaction. TPC Group Inc. is the biggest producer of the chemical butadiene, which is used to make synthetic rubber.
"We were disappointed to have been denied sufficient access to complete our due diligence, and we fully expect this revised offer to allow this to happen," said Patrick Williams, president and CEO of Innospec. "Our diligence so far has confirmed our initial findings that TPC is a good strategic fit with Innospec. Our proposal continues to be subject to certain conditions, including completion of our due diligence and agreeing to definitive documentation."
Innospec Inc. is an international specialty chemicals company with
approximately 850 employees in 20 countries. Innospec manufactures and
supplies a wide range of specialty chemicals to markets in the
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a and Asia-Pacific. Innospec's
Fuel Specialties business specializes in manufacturing and supplying
the fuel additives that help improve fuel efficiency, boost engine
performance and reduce harmful emissions. Innospec's performance
chemicals business provides effective technology-based solutions for
our customers' processes or products focused in the personal care,
household, industrial & institutional and fragrance ingredients
markets. Innospec's octane additives business is the world's only
producer of tetra ethyl lead.
